|
@@ -79,7 +79,7 @@ let router_query: any = reactive({});
|
|
|
watch(
|
|
watch(
|
|
|
route,
|
|
route,
|
|
|
(value) => {
|
|
(value) => {
|
|
|
- if (value.name == "IndicatorMsv") return;
|
|
|
|
|
|
|
+ if (value.name != "IndicatorMsv") return;
|
|
|
if (value.query.symbol == router_query.symbol && value.query.exchange == router_query.exchange && value.query.minute_time_range == router_query.minute_time_range) return;
|
|
if (value.query.symbol == router_query.symbol && value.query.exchange == router_query.exchange && value.query.minute_time_range == router_query.minute_time_range) return;
|
|
|
router_query = { ...value.query };
|
|
router_query = { ...value.query };
|
|
|
pageParams.symbol = value.query.symbol?.toString() || "BTC_USDT";
|
|
pageParams.symbol = value.query.symbol?.toString() || "BTC_USDT";
|
|
@@ -186,6 +186,9 @@ const initChart = (data: any) => {
|
|
|
let volatilities = param.value[1];
|
|
let volatilities = param.value[1];
|
|
|
let dissociation = unitConverts(param.value[2]);
|
|
let dissociation = unitConverts(param.value[2]);
|
|
|
result = `时间:${time}<br/>波动率:${volatilities}%<br/>强度:${dissociation} USDT<br/>`;
|
|
result = `时间:${time}<br/>波动率:${volatilities}%<br/>强度:${dissociation} USDT<br/>`;
|
|
|
|
|
+ } else if (param.seriesIndex == 1) {
|
|
|
|
|
+ // 副图的 tooltip
|
|
|
|
|
+ result = `时间:${time}<br/>挂单总量:${param.value[1]}<br/>`;
|
|
|
} else if (param.seriesIndex == 2) {
|
|
} else if (param.seriesIndex == 2) {
|
|
|
// 副图的 tooltip
|
|
// 副图的 tooltip
|
|
|
result = `时间:${time}<br/>价差:${param.value[1]}<br/>`;
|
|
result = `时间:${time}<br/>价差:${param.value[1]}<br/>`;
|
|
@@ -312,7 +315,7 @@ const initChart = (data: any) => {
|
|
|
};
|
|
};
|
|
|
|
|
|
|
|
onMounted(() => {
|
|
onMounted(() => {
|
|
|
- getMsvData();
|
|
|
|
|
|
|
+ if (route.query.symbol) getMsvData();
|
|
|
});
|
|
});
|
|
|
onUnmounted(() => {
|
|
onUnmounted(() => {
|
|
|
window.removeEventListener("resize", () => msvChart.value.resize());
|
|
window.removeEventListener("resize", () => msvChart.value.resize());
|